Veterinary Surgeon – Essex

  • Fantastic opportunity to join an esteemed practice in Essex
  • Excellent opportunities for progression and development
  • Generous benefits package including salary from £40,000 - £55,000 DOE



We are seeking a dedicated and enthusiastic Veterinary Surgeon to join a fantastic team at a well-established small animal practice located just outside of Colchester. This is an excellent opportunity for a motivated vet looking to develop their career in a supportive and progressive environment.

Our client are looking for an RCVS-registered Veterinary Surgeon, with a knack for delivering great care to both patients and clients. You will work well within a team and naturally take on leadership roles, whilst helping to create a positive clinical environment and understand how nurse consults and Schedule 3 procedures can really boost clinical performance. Plus, you will be skilled at coaching and guiding colleagues to bring out their best.

Within your role you will provide exceptional clinical care during consultations and procedures, maintain clear communication with clients, and create accurate treatment plans with transparent cost estimates. You will also uphold high standards of professional excellence and compliance, mentor and develop the team, ensure thorough clinical handovers, and facilitate patient transfers as needed.

Located just outside of Colchester, the practice is surrounded by beautiful Essex countryside, offering plenty of opportunities for outdoor activities like walking, cycling, and exploring nature reserves. The area has a strong sense of community with local events, markets, and clubs, fostering a welcoming and friendly atmosphere.
